When I use fresh herring for trolling I noticed the mouth opens and can keep your bait from rolling. So I went to the hardware store and bought some wire to twist tie it's mouth shut. It works great! So I thought I would pass that on.

You probably know this, you can make your herring or other bait fish firmer by rock salting them. A good way to put a nice bend in the herring is to insert a toothpick behind head into the shoulder along the backbone to peg a nice bend in the body.

To mark your location ... try using the GPS info on your phone. On Google maps tap and hold your location and your longitude and latitude will be shown.
